A graft in hair transplantation is a natural, organic follicular unit (a unit of follicles - hair roots). That is, by its nature, it is a WHOLE unit that was formed naturally. In essence, a graft is a hair production factory. The "capacity" of the factory can be different: a graft can contain 1-2, maybe 4, or even more hairs in the active phase (see photo). Some doctors "play" with terms and replace the concept of a graft with the concept of a follicle, as a result, the number of transplanted follicles always exceeds the number of grafts by 2-3 times.
The concept of a graft in hair transplantation emphasizes the integrity of this natural union, which should not be damaged during the procedure. Damage to grafts leads to the hair not taking root. Therefore, the correct concept of a graft in hair transplantation is a follicular union, i.e. a morphofunctional unit of the scalp, which contains: 1, 2, 3 or 4 follicles (or more) in the active stage (anagen) and 1-2 follicles in the resting stage (telogen), the follicles have a common microcirculation and innervation. Thus, a graft is a microorgan of the scalp.
That is, a damaged graft, like a damaged organ, has little chance of surviving transplantation.
Extraction of whole, high-quality grafts is a guarantee of hair growth after transplantation.
